Fennec Pharmaceuticals Inc. operates as a biopharmaceutical firm. Its leading investigational drug in clinical development is PEDMARK, a specialized formulation of sodium thiosulfate. This treatment is designed to shield young cancer patients from hearing damage (ototoxicity) that can be induced by platinum-based chemotherapy. The company, which was founded in 1996, previously operated under the name Adherex Technologies Inc. before officially rebranding as Fennec Pharmaceuticals Inc. in September 2014. Its corporate headquarters are situated in Research Triangle Park, North Carolina.
Fennec Pharmaceuticals Reports Second Quarter 2026 Financial Results and Provides Business Update
Fennec Pharmaceuticals reported Q2 2026 net product sales of $17.1 million, up 78% year-over-year, driven by record demand for its lead product PEDMARK and expanded sales force reach.
The company achieved a significant operational milestone, generating non-GAAP Adjusted EBITDA of $2.8 million compared to a loss of $1.2 million in the prior year, alongside GAAP net income of approximately $2.0 million.
Cash position increased to $41.2 million as of June 30, 2026, which management believes is sufficient to fund the business based on current operating plans.
